Santa Maria degli Angioli church
Santa Maria degli Angioli
This Roman Catholic church, completed in 1515, is a historical site in Lugano. Visitors primarily go here to see the fresco 'The Passion of Christ' by Bernardino Luini, which is one of the most significant Renaissance murals in Switzerland.
Getting There
The church is located within the central area of Lugano. From the city center, it is accessible via a short walk of approximately 5 to 10 minutes, depending on your starting point.
Duration of Visit
Allow roughly 30 to 60 minutes to view the interior and study the Luini fresco.
When to Visit
Visiting during weekday mornings typically avoids the larger groups of tourists. While there are no specific seasonal closures, the site can become crowded during peak summer travel months or during local religious services.
